PAD-mediated citrullination is a novel candidate diagnostic marker and druggable target for HPV-associated cervical cancer

Citrullination is an emerging post-translational modification catalyzed by peptidyl-arginine deiminases (PADs) that convert peptidyl-arginine into peptidyl-citrulline.
